What's
the Difference Between a Spa and a Day Spa?
Although
many treat spa as an interchangeable word that can be applied to any
institution that addresses aesthetic concerns, there really is a difference
between a med spa and a day spa. Your average day spa is one where clients go
to improve wellness with aesthetic treatments centered around beauty. A med
spa, on the other hand, is a spa where the health of the body, particularly the
skin, is the priority.
So, which type of spa is right for you? It might depend on the treatments that
draw your interest.
Treatments
Commonly Found at Day Spas
In
general, the treatments that are usually found at day spas are non-invasive and
non-surgical, usually meaning these are "lunchtime" treatments that
can be completed quickly or treatment packages aimed toward relaxation and
rejuvenation. When you think of day spas, you can think of pampering being the
primary goal. Treatments you can find at day spas include:
•
Massages
•
Body therapies
•
Facials
•
Waxing
•
Lash extensions
•
Makeup and skincare
products
Treatments
Commonly Found at Med Spas
Broadly
speaking, the treatments commonly found at med spas are those that are both
non-surgical and minimally invasive; in other words, med spas offer treatments
that are at a higher or more intensive caliber than those offered at day spa
counterparts. Treatments you can find at these spas include:
•
Injectable neurotoxins
and fillers
•
Photorejuvenation
•
Facials and skin peels
•
Microneedling
•
Laser skin resurfacing
and hair removal
•
Laser vein treatments
•
Acne and scarring
•
Body contouring
Why
Does the Type of Spa Matter?
The
type of spa you go to matters for more than just the treatments that are
offered. You wouldn't go to a barber to get your hair dyed and styled, right?
The same logic applies to the type of spa you book service at.
If you have basic aesthetic concerns, such as dry skin, or you are in need of a few relaxing hours, then a day spa is your best option. On the other hand, if your aesthetic concerns are more involved, such as the treatment of acne or rejuvenating anti-aging treatments, then a med spa might be a better fit for your needs.
